Missing Sydney runner Rhys Sutton
A YOUNG man has vanished on his regular morning run on the outskirts of Sydney.
Rhys Sutton, 26, left him house at Jacob King Place in Emu Plains around 4.15am today and has not been seen since.
There are grave concerns for Mr Sutton, whose disappearance has been described as “completely out of character”.
A statement from NSW Police said Mr Sutton “usually returns no later than 5.30am as he then heads to work”.
“He failed to return home and has not turned up at his workplace,” police said.
Mr Sutton is reportedly an experienced runner and has “a good geographical knowledge of the area”.
News.com.au understands he usually runs around the residential areas of Emu Plains and Leonay.
Police, SES volunteers and community members are currently searching the area.
A police helicopter was reportedly circling Emu Plains this morning.
Officers on dirt bikes and in a boat have also joined the search.
Mr Sutton is described as being about 180cm tall with a thin build.
He was last seen wearing running attire including black shorts.
